    Regardless of which platform you choose, be prepared for a range of potential fees, including:

    • Shipping Fees: This covers the cost of transporting the vehicle from Japan to your destination port. Shipping fees can vary depending on the distance, the shipping method (container or RORO), and the size of the vehicle.
    • Insurance: It's essential to insure your vehicle during transit to protect against damage or loss.
    • Import Duties and Taxes: These are levied by your country's customs authorities and can vary significantly depending on the vehicle's age, engine size, and other factors.
    • Inspection Fees: If you opt for a pre-purchase inspection, you'll need to pay for the inspector's services.
    • Registration and Compliance Fees: Once the vehicle arrives in your country, you'll need to register it and ensure that it complies with local regulations.
